Known OEM Fitment For 2014 Chrysler 300
This information reflects known factory specifications that have been observed on the 2014 Chrysler 300. Trims and packages can differ, and the data set here may be partial. Do not mix wheel and tire diameters when planning a setup. Always confirm your exact factory size on the driver door jamb tire placard and in the owner’s manual, then use the on-page calculator to compare any changes before purchase.
Bolt pattern
5x115
Center bore
71.5 mm
Thread size
M14 x 1.5
Known OEM wheel size
18 x 7.5 in
Wheel offset (ET)
24 mm
Backspacing
4.69 in
Known OEM tire size
215/65R17
Note: The wheel size and tire size listed above may come from different factory packages. Many vehicles were delivered with multiple OEM combinations. Verify your specific vehicle’s original equipment, then compare it in the calculator to avoid mismatches.

Fitment Checklist Before You Buy
Bolt pattern must match 5x115. Do not assume 5x114.3 is acceptable.
Center bore must be 71.5 mm or use hub-centric rings with 71.5 mm inner diameter to match the car’s hub.
Fasteners must match M14 x 1.5 thread and the correct seat type for the wheel. Do not mix conical, ball, or mag seats.
Wheel load rating must meet or exceed the vehicle’s axle loads.
Brake clearance: verify spoke and barrel clearance over calipers and rotors. Use the calculator’s inner clearance change as a guide and always test fit.
Suspension and body clearance: check inner clearance to struts and control arms, and outer clearance to fenders and liners at full lock and over bumps.
Offset: the known factory offset listed above is ET 24 mm on one OEM package. Staying close to your verified OEM offset reduces the risk of rubbing or handling changes.
Tire overall diameter: keep diameter changes small to minimize speedometer error and ABS/TC calibration issues. Confirm in the calculator.
TPMS: ensure sensor compatibility and plan for relearn procedures if needed.
Spacers or adapters: only if absolutely necessary, and ensure proper hub-centric support and adequate stud engagement. Re-check torque frequently.
Return policy: confirm you can return or exchange if a test fit shows interference.
Plus Sizing And Common Upgrades
The 2014 Chrysler 300 was offered with different OEM wheel and tire packages. If you are moving between sizes, use the calculator to maintain similar overall tire diameter and sensible offset.
Plus sizing method:
Increase wheel diameter in 1 inch steps, then pick a tire with a lower aspect ratio to keep overall diameter close to stock.
Wider wheels often need an offset change to maintain inner clearance. Small changes in offset can have a big effect on inner and outer clearance.
Ride and handling:
Larger diameter and lower profile tires generally improve steering response but can add impact harshness and increase wheel damage risk on poor roads.
Heavier wheel and tire packages can lengthen braking distances and reduce acceleration.
Keep overall diameter changes minimal and verify brake, fender, and suspension clearance with a physical test fit.
Installation Tips
Test fit each front and rear position before mounting tires if possible. Verify caliper clearance and inner suspension clearance.
Clean the hub face and the wheel mounting pad. Remove rust and debris so the wheel seats flush and runs true.
If using hub-centric rings, install rings fully seated in the wheel bore. They should match the car’s 71.5 mm hub ID and the wheel’s center bore OD.
Hand thread lug nuts with the correct seat style. Never use an impact to start fasteners.
Tighten lugs in a star pattern for 5-lug wheels. Use a calibrated torque wrench to final torque per the owner’s manual or OEM service information. Re-torque after 50 to 100 miles.
Verify adequate thread engagement. As a rule of thumb, aim for at least a full nut depth of engagement on M14 fasteners. If using spacers, ensure longer, proper-grade studs or appropriate hardware.
After installation, check clearance at full steering lock both directions and over bumps. Listen for rubbing and inspect liners and control arms.
TPMS: install compatible sensors and perform relearn if required by the vehicle. Verify tire pressures and sensor readings.

FAQs
What is the bolt pattern for the 2014 Chrysler 300?
5x115.
What center bore does the 2014 Chrysler 300 use?
71.5 mm. If an aftermarket wheel has a larger bore, use hub-centric rings with 71.5 mm inner diameter to match the hub.
What lug nut thread size is used?
M14 x 1.5. Match the correct seat type specified by the wheel manufacturer.
Can I install wheels with a 5x114.3 pattern?
Not recommended. 5x114.3 does not match 5x115. Adapters exist but add complexity, can reduce safety margins, and may affect clearance. Use the correct 5x115 pattern.
What offset should I use?
A known OEM offset is ET 24 mm for one factory package. The ideal offset depends on your exact OEM setup. Verify your stock wheel specs, then use the calculator to keep inner and outer clearances within safe limits and test fit before finalizing.
What is the correct wheel torque specification?
Torque values can vary by wheel material and package. Do not guess. Use the torque listed in your owner’s manual or OEM service information for your exact trim and wheel type.
Will a different tire size affect my speedometer?
Yes. Changing overall tire diameter changes indicated speed. The calculator will show the estimated difference. Keep overall diameter changes small for street use and verify clearance.
Do I need new TPMS sensors when changing wheels?
If reusing your OEM wheels and tires, you can typically keep the existing sensors. For new wheels, install compatible sensors and follow the vehicle’s relearn procedure. Check pressures and sensor readings after installation.
Can I run a staggered setup?
It may be possible on rear-drive trims, but verify that rolling diameters remain compatible front to rear and that ABS, traction control, and TPMS are not adversely affected. Always confirm clearance and load ratings.
Why do some sources list 17 inch tires while others list 18 inch wheels for the same model year?
The 2014 Chrysler 300 was offered with multiple factory wheel and tire packages. The known values above may come from different OEM configurations. Confirm the exact size on your vehicle’s tire placard and compare any changes using the calculator.
